Can your body hold your idea? Because in the next era of founders and leadership, the biggest limitation may not be access to knowledge, tools, or technology. It may be our capacity to actually carry what we are creating.
Today, we take a look at this from an anthropological perspective. Human beings evolved to survive within tribes, where standing out, being misunderstood, or risking rejection could have real consequences. And the same nervous systems that once protected us are now navigating a world where innovation requires us to be visible, uncertain, and different.
Across history, the people who changed the world were not simply those with the best ideas. They were the ones who developed the capacity to hold uncertainty, criticism, and complexity long enough for those ideas to become reality.
